    Joseph Manley Lauck (1799-ca. 1829), (painting).
    Artist: 
    Frymire, Jacob, 1765/74-1822, painter.
    Title: 
    Joseph Manley Lauck (1799-ca. 1829), (painting).
    Dates: 
    Jan. 1805.
    Medium: 
    Oil.
    Dimensions: 
    27 1/2 x 21 3/4 in. (69.9 x 55.2 cm.).
    Subject: 
    Portrait male -- Lauck, Joseph Manley -- Child
    Object Type: 
    Painting
    Owner: 
    Virginia Museum of Fine Arts (Ln To: Mrs Frances Getty Smith), Richmond, 2800 Grove Avenue, Virginia 23221
    References: 
    Simmons, Linda Crocker, "Jacob Frymire: American Limner," Washington: Corcoran Gallery of Art, c1975.
    Illustration: 
    Simmons, Linda Crocker, "Jacob Frymire: American Limner," Washington: Corcoran Gallery of Art, c1975, p. 33.
    Note: 
    The information provided about this artwork was compiled as part of the Smithsonian American Art Museum's Inventories of American Painting and Sculpture database, designed to provide descriptive and location information on artworks by American artists in public and private collections worldwide.
